For the second straight game, Good Hope will face off against West Morgan. The Raiders will host the Rebels at 4:30 p.m. on Thursday. Good Hope is coming into the match on a three-game losing streak.
Last Tuesday, Good Hope didn't have quite enough to beat West Morgan and fell 9-7. That's two games in a row now that the Raiders have lost by exactly two runs.
For West Morgan's part, Maddox Maples tossed a big game, pitching six innings while giving up just two earned (and one unearned) runs off seven hits. The dominant performance also gave Maples a new career-high in strikeouts (five).
On the hitting side, Carter Stephens was a standout: he scored two runs and stole a base while going 2-for-3. He is becoming a predictor of West Morgan's success: when he posts at least two runs the team is undefeated (and 6-12 when he doesn't). Titan Partlow was another key player, scoring two runs and stealing a base while going 1-for-3.
West Morgan is on a roll lately: they've won five of their last six contests. That's provided a massive bump to their 11-12 record this season. The victories came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 8.7 runs over those games. As for Good Hope, their loss dropped their record down to 11-6.
